St Petersburg, City of is a local-government-owned community water system in Florida serving about 349,979 people, matched to 16 ZIP codes.

PFAS and lithium: what EPA's national survey found
EPA tested this water for 30 substances and found 1.
Between July 2023 and April 2024, EPA's UCMR 5 program tested 120 samples from 1 sampling location for 30 contaminants (29 PFAS plus lithium). 1 were detected above the reporting level in at least one sample.

Sampling-point average: mean of a location's two (ground water) or four (surface water) UCMR 5 results with non-detects counted as zero, EPA's method for comparing UCMR 5 data to the PFAS MCLs. EPA rounds to the reference value's significant digits before deciding whether an average is "greater than" an MCL (PFOA/PFOS averages count as above 4.0 ng/L only from 4.05 ng/L; lithium results count as above the 10 ppb reference only from 15 ppb). This site does not apply that rounding: "at or above" here means the measured value is numerically at or above the reference.

Utility-reported context (UCMR 5 questionnaire, aggregated across sampling events): PFAS previously found at this system: yes at 4 of 4 sampling events; potential PFAS sources nearby: no at 4 of 4 sampling events; PFAS treatment in place: no PFAS treatment at 4 of 4 sampling events.
Lead at customer taps
In the latest completed monitoring period, ending Dec 1, 2023, 9 in 10 sampled homes had lead at or below 1.8 ppb, below the 15 ppb action level that triggers utility action. None of the 17 periods on record reached it.
In the most recent completed lead monitoring period, ending Dec 1, 2023, the 90th-percentile lead result at customer taps was 1.8 ppb, below the action level of 15 ppb (17 monitoring periods on record, none at the action level). The 90th percentile is the value that 9 in 10 sampled homes were at or below. Values are in parts per billion (ppb).

Drinking water violations since Sep 3, 2016
EPA lists 9 violations since Sep 3, 2016. None is health-based. All concern missed monitoring, reporting or public notices, not the water itself.
EPA's SDWIS database lists 9 violations recorded since Sep 3, 2016: 8 for monitoring or reporting, 1 other (public notification or consumer confidence report requirements), none health-based.

What you can do about these results
Filters certified to reduce PFOA and PFOS
EPA testing found 1 PFAS above reporting levels in this utility's water.
Look for NSF/ANSI 53 (activated carbon) or NSF/ANSI 58 (reverse osmosis) certification that names PFOA/PFOS reduction.
